🔶 Understanding the Basics of Pi Network

🔷Launched in 2019, Pi Network presents itself as a revolutionary cryptocurrency that aims to make digital currency accessible to everyone. Unlike traditional mining, which demands significant resources, Pi allows users to mine coins on their mobile devices without draining battery life. This unique approach has garnered millions of users worldwide, prompting questions about its legitimacy and potential as a viable investment.

🔶 The Mechanics of Mining Pi

The mining process of Pi Network is designed to be user-friendly. Participants can earn Pi coins simply by pressing a button on their app once every 24 hours. This method promotes a sense of community and encourages users to invite friends to join, thereby increasing their mining rate. However, critics argue that this low barrier to entry could lead to a lack of genuine engagement and investment in the project’s future.

🔶 The Skeptic’s Perspective

Skeptics often classify Pi Network as a potential scam. The primary concern revolves around the app's inability to provide real monetary value at this stage. Critics argue that without a tangible use case or market value, the coins earned through the app may eventually be worthless. Moreover, the reliance on user growth to increase mining rewards can create a pyramid-like structure, where new users are essential for existing users to see any return.

🔶 Investigating the Business Model

The Pi Network’s business model relies heavily on its community. The project incentivizes users to spread the word, leading to a potentially unsustainable growth pattern. This model raises red flags; if user engagement declines or if the network fails to launch a successful mainnet, the entire ecosystem may collapse. Investors should be cautious, as the success of Pi Network is highly contingent on continued user participation and belief in the project.
